Spot Trading Volume on Major Centralized Exchanges Fell Nearly 10% in April: CoinGecko

Spot buying and selling quantity throughout main centralized cryptocurrency exchanges (CEXs) dropped by 9.96% month-over-month in April, in accordance with information from CoinGecko. The decline marks a notable slowdown in buying and selling exercise after a number of months of elevated volumes pushed by market volatility and institutional curiosity.

Broader Market Exercise Contracts

The pullback was not restricted to identify markets. Perpetual futures buying and selling quantity, a key indicator of speculative curiosity, fell by 13.61% throughout the identical interval. This means that merchants are decreasing leverage and danger publicity amid a quieter market atmosphere. The information, compiled by CoinGecko from top-tier exchanges together with Binance, Coinbase, Kraken, and Bybit, displays a broad-based contraction in buying and selling urge for food.

Person Engagement Metrics Additionally Weaken

Past quantity figures, consumer engagement indicators confirmed related traits. Web site visitors to main CEXs decreased by 14.61% from March, whereas app downloads slipped by a extra modest 1.85%. The divergence between visitors and downloads might point out that present customers are buying and selling much less often, whereas new consumer acquisition stays comparatively steady. These metrics align with the seasonal slowdown typically noticed within the second quarter of the 12 months.

What This Means for the Crypto Market

The decline in each spot and derivatives volumes suggests a cooling section after a interval of heightened exercise. Decrease buying and selling volumes can cut back change income from transaction charges and should sign a wait-and-see method amongst merchants forward of potential regulatory developments or macroeconomic shifts. For retail and institutional individuals, the information reinforces the significance of monitoring change exercise as a barometer of market sentiment.

Conclusion

The April information from CoinGecko paints an image of a market taking a breather. Whereas a single month of declining volumes doesn’t point out a long-term development, it offers helpful context for understanding present market dynamics. Merchants and analysts shall be watching Might figures intently to find out whether or not it is a short-term lull or the start of a broader slowdown in change exercise.

FAQs

Q1: What’s spot buying and selling quantity?
Spot buying and selling quantity refers back to the complete worth of cryptocurrencies purchased and offered for instant supply on an change. It’s a key measure of market liquidity and exercise.

Q2: Why did perpetual futures quantity decline greater than spot quantity?
Perpetual futures are leveraged merchandise typically utilized by speculative merchants. A sharper decline might point out decreased danger urge for food or decrease expectations for short-term worth actions.

Q3: How does CoinGecko gather this information?
CoinGecko aggregates buying and selling quantity and consumer engagement information immediately from change APIs and public sources, making use of filters to exclude wash buying and selling and unreliable information factors.
